No, there is no direct bus from Whitechapel Station to Heathrow Terminals 2 & 3 station. However, there are services departing from Watney Market and arriving at Heathrow Central Bus Station via Trafalgar Square.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 18m.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Whitechapel Station station and arriving at Heathrow Terminals 2 & 3. Services depart every 20 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 43 min.
The distance between Whitechapel Station and Heathrow Terminals 2 & 3 is 21 miles. The road distance is 20.5 miles.
